WebOf the 181 cases collected, including patients aged 1-74 years, before June 13, 2024, 11 people with CF were admitted to intensive care and six deaths were reported as being related t0 COVID-19. There was one additional death in the cohort that was related to advanced CF disease and not COVID-19. WebAround 60% of the CF patient population in Ireland is aged 18 or older. The predicted median age of survival for a person with CF in Ireland is 51. What is cystic fibrosis?

WebCF is a genetic disease that occurs when a child inherits two defective copies of the gene responsible for cystic fibrosis, one from each parent. Approximately, one in 25 Canadians carry one defective copy of the CF … WebCF affects about 35,000 people in the United States. People with CF have mucus that is too thick and sticky, which blocks airways and leads to lung damage; traps germs and … WebApproximately 3,500 people in Australia have CF. Diagnosis of cystic fibrosis In Australia, most babies are screened at birth for CF through the newborn screening test. This involves collection of a blood sample through a heel prick test immediately after birth. division 2 ubisoft store
